COVID-19
In March 2020, Oz was following established medical best practice, warning against unthinking 'lockdowns', and recommending hydroxychloroquine, challenged Anthony Fauci to a debate, and offered to fund a clinical trial,[1]. He also criticised locking down of schools[2] but stated in April 2020 that "we are better off waiting for the randomized trials Dr. Fauci has been asking for."[3]
